/*
- © nk-cs.ru 2010-2017
- Author: Erdem Turan (na3uTuB4uk)
- Author Email: support@nk-cs.ru
- ВКонтакте: http://vk.com/na3utub4uk
- Skype: na3uTuB4uk94
- Web Site: http://nk-cs.ru/
*/

/* Основные стили Revelio */
@import url('/css/reset.css');
@import url('/css/font-awesome.min.css');
@import url('/css/dat-menu.css');http://asus.ucoz.ae/panel/?a=users;l=groups
@import url('/css/main-stylesheet.css');
@import url('/css/responsive.css');

/* Дополнительные стили Revelio */
.com-order-block {display: none;}
.eTag { font-size: 13px !important; background: rgba(240, 240, 240, 1); box-shadow: 0 1px 0 rgba(0,0,0,0.05), inset 0 1px 0 rgba(255, 255, 255, 0.5); border-radius: 2px; -moz-border-radius: 2px; padding: 5px 10px; margin: 0 7px 7px 0; display: inline-block; color: #848484; text-shadow: none;}
.eTag:hover {background: rgba(0,0,0,0.5); color: #fff!important; text-shadow: none; box-shadow: none;}
#table1 input {margin-bottom: 10px !important;}

/* BB панель от DataLife Engine */
.bb-editor{-webkit-box-shadow:inset 0px 0px 0px 1px #eef0f0,0px 0px 0px 3px #f8fbfb; -moz-box-shadow:inset 0px 0px 0px 1px #eef0f0,0px 0px 0px 3px #f8fbfb; box-shadow:inset 0px 0px 0px 1px #eef0f0,0px 0px 0px 3px #f8fbfb; background:#fff; padding:1px 0;}
.bb-pane{background:#ffffff;
/* Old browsers */
background:-moz-linear-gradient(top,#ffffff 0%,#f7f8fc 100%);
/* FF3.6+ */
background:-webkit-gradient(linear,left top,left bottom,color-stop(0%,#ffffff),color-stop(100%,#f7f8fc));
/* Chrome, Safari4+ */
background:-webkit-linear-gradient(top,#ffffff 0%,#f7f8fc 100%);
/* Chrome10+, Safari5.1+ */
background:-o-linear-gradient(top,#ffffff 0%,#f7f8fc 100%);
/* Opera 11.10+ */
background:-ms-linear-gradient(top,#ffffff 0%,#f7f8fc 100%);
/* IE10+ */
background:linear-gradient(to bottom,#ffffff 0%,#f7f8fc 100%);
/* W3C */
filter:progid:dximagetransform.microsoft.gradient( startcolorstr='#ffffff',endcolorstr='#f7f8fc',gradienttype=0 );
/* IE6-9 */
border-bottom:1px solid #eef0f0;height:31px;margin:0 1px;position:relative;}
.bb-sel{float:left; padding:4px 2px 0 2px; }
.bb-sel select{font-size:11px; }
.bb-btn{background:url("../images/bbcodes/sep.png") no-repeat right 0; width:28px; padding:0 1px 0 0; height:31px; float:left; display:block; overflow:hidden; text-indent:-9999px; white-space:nowrap; cursor:pointer; box-shadow:none;}
.bb-btn:hover{background-color:rgba(241,245,250,1); padding:0; margin:0 1px 0 0;}
.bb-btn b{height:30px; width:26px; background:url("../images/bbcodes/bbcodes.png") no-repeat; display:block; text-indent:-9999px;}
.bb-btn b:hover{}
#b_font{width:118px;}
#b_size{width:65px;}
#b_font select{padding:0px;}
#b_size select{padding:0px;}
#b_b b,.b_b b{background-position:0 0;}
#b_i b,.b_i b{background-position:-28px 0;}
#b_u b,.b_u b{background-position:-56px 0;}
#b_s b,.b_s b{background-position:-84px 0;}
#b_img b,.b_img b{background-position:-308px 0;}
#b_up b{background-position:-56px -35px;}
#b_emo b,.b_emo b{background-position:-224px 0;}
#b_url b,.b_url b{background-position:-252px 0;}
#b_leech b,.b_leech b{background-position:-280px 0;}
#b_mail b{background-position:-84px -35px;}
#b_video b{background-position:-112px -35px;}
#b_audio b{background-position:-140px -35px;}
#b_hide b{background-position:-336px 0;}
#b_quote b,.b_quote b{background-position:-364px 0;}
#b_code b{background-position:-168px -35px;}
#b_left b{background-position:-112px 0;}
#b_center b{background-position:-140px 0;}
#b_right b{background-position:-168px 0;}
#b_color b,.b_color b{background-position:-196px 0;}
#b_spoiler b{background-position:-28px -35px;}
#b_fla b{background-position:-280px -35px;}
#b_yt b{background-position:-252px -35px;}
#b_tf b{background-position:-308px -35px;}
#b_list b{background-position:-336px -35px;}
#b_ol b{background-position:-364px -35px;}
#b_tnl b{background-position:0 -35px;}
#b_br b{background-position:-196px -35px;}
#b_pl b{background-position:-224px -35px;}
.bb-editor textarea{-moz-box-sizing:border-box; -webkit-box-sizing:border-box; box-sizing:border-box; padding:2px; width:100%; color:#adadad;}
.bb_area{padding:0; }
.lc_textarea textarea{background:url('../images/bbcodes/cloud.png') no-repeat scroll center center transparent !important; height:112px; }
.lc_textarea textarea{box-sizing:border-box;padding:2px;width:100%;color:#adadad;/*box-shadow:0px 1px 4px 0px rgba(238,240,240,0.58) inset;*/}
.f_button {padding: 5px 22px !important;border: none !important;border-bottom: 1px solid #179315 !important;background-color: #23a720 !important;background-image: -webkit-gradient(linear, 0 0, 0 100%, from(#aee218), to(#23a720)) !important;background-image: -webkit-linear-gradient(top, #aee218, #23a720) !important;background-image: -o-linear-gradient(top, #aee218, #23a720) !important;background-image: linear-gradient(to bottom, #aee218, #23a720) !important;background-repeat: repeat-x !important;-webkit-box-shadow: 0 1px 3px rgba(0,0,0,.25) !important;box-shadow: 0 1px 3px rgba(0,0,0,.25) !important;-webkit-border-radius: 18px !important;border-radius: 18px !important;color: #fff !important;font-size: 1em !important;text-shadow: 0 -1px 0 #42b51e !important;margin-left: 4px !important;font-weight: bold !important;}
.f_button:hover {background-position: 0 -10px !important;}


.chat_over{background:rgba(0,0,0,.6);right:20px;position:fixed;padding:0;padding-top:0;z-index:9999;bottom:-182px;text-align:center;font-size:13px;box-shadow:0 1px 3px rgba(0,0,0,.3)}
.chat_over *{outline:none}
.chat_over .jspTrack{height:160px!important}
.chat_over,.ch_sml,.ch_smlin,.uuslugi,.new_comment_error,.forum_get,.comment_answer_button a,.quoteMessage,.premium .prc,.siteRate,.siteRate div,.sb1,.sb2,.chatRight,.gChat,.gChat:hover,.over_ind,.ind,.info_signs,.column_1,.column_c,.column_2,.jspDrag{-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px}
.smile_in,.ch_smlin img,.sound_on,.sound_off,#setting_chat a,#rules_chat a,#sound_chat div,.hm,.ch_sml,.jspDrag{transition:all linear .1s;-moz-transition:all linear .1s;-webkit-transition:all linear .1s;-o-transition:all linear .1s}
.comm .us{color:#646464;font-size:10px;margin-top:-2px;padding:0}
.comm .us a{text-decoration:none}
.comm .us .us_name{color:#646464}
.comm .av{margin-right:10px;width:28px;height:28px;overflow:hidden;-webkit-border-radius:50px;-moz-border-radius:50px;border-radius:50px}
.comm .av img{width:28px;height:28px;object-fit:cover;-webkit-border-radius:250px;-moz-border-radius:250px;border-radius:250px}
.comm .chatInner{width:222px;overflow:hidden;margin-bottom:2px}
.cerr{float:right;padding:7px;padding-right:20px}
.hm{visibility:hidden;position:absolute;height:0;margin-top:-10px;overflow:hidden;opacity:0;top:-34px;right:0;background:rgba(0,0,0,.8);padding:5px 10px;color:#fff;font-size:11px;-webkit-border-radius:3px;-moz-border-radius:3px;border-radius:3px}
#online_counter:hover span,#rules_chat:hover span,#setting_chat:hover span,.sound_on:hover span,.sound_off:hover span{opacity:1;height:auto;margin-top:0;visibility:visible}
#c_one_clon,#c_tell{position:absolute;top:-1500px;right:-15000px}
#setting_chat a,#rules_chat a,#sound_chat div{width:16px;height:16px;display:inline-block;opacity:.5;cursor:pointer}
#setting_chat a:hover,#rules_chat a:hover,#sound_chat div:hover{opacity:.9}
#setting_chat,#rules_chat,#sound_chat{float:right;margin-right:10px;margin-top:8px}
#setting_chat a{background:url(/chat_files/chat-sprite.png) 0 -23px no-repeat}
#rules_chat a{background:url(/chat_files/chat-sprite.png) -39px -21px no-repeat}
#sound_chat .sound_on{background:url(/chat_files/chat-sprite.png) -19px -21px no-repeat}
#sound_chat .sound_off{background:url(/chat_files/chat-sprite.png) -19px -35px no-repeat;display:none}
#online_counter{float:right;color:#FFF;margin-top:4px;margin-right:8px;padding:4px;padding-left:16px;background:url(/chat_files/chat-sprite.png) -32px 3px no-repeat;cursor:pointer;font-size:13px}
#bottom_chat span,#top_chat span{display:inline-block;width:17px}
#bottom_chat,#top_chat{text-align:left;padding:8px 12px;color:#FFF;cursor:pointer;font-size:13px}
#bottom_chat,.chtt iframe{display:none}
.ngd{background:#fff;padding:10px;cursor:default}
.jspContainer{background:none!important}
.pdvr{float:right;opacity:0}
.msg:hover .pdvr{opacity:1}
.clkg{font-size:11px;padding:10px;background:#efefef;-webkit-border-radius:0 0 3px 3px;-moz-webkit-border-radius:0 0 3px 3px;border-radius:0 0 3px 3px}
.cs2{margin-top:3px;color:#E32F17;font-size:10px}
.cs1{margin-top:3px;color:#2B2B2B;font-size:10px}
.mchat{width:250px}
.chtt{border-top:1px solid #e2e2e2}
#mchatMsgF{margin:0!important;max-width:100%!important;min-height:auto!important;width:312px;padding:0 10px!important;height:36px!important;padding-right:53px!important;border:1px solid #fff;background:#fff;-webkit-border-radius:0 0 3px 3px;-moz-webkit-border-radius:0 0 3px 3px;border-radius:0 0 3px 3px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;}
#mchatBtn{position:absolute;top:-1200px;right:-1500px}
#mchatAjax{background:#646464;position:absolute;right:-200px}
.ch_sml{z-index:99999999;height:0;opacity:0;overflow:hidden;margin-top:-98px;right:0;position:absolute}
.ch_smlin{width:157px;height:70px;background:#FFF;overflow:hidden;text-align:left;border:1px solid rgba(0,0,0,.2)}
.ch_smlin img{padding-left:3px;padding-top:3px;float:left;cursor:pointer}
.ch_smlin img:hover{opacity:.7}
.smile_in:hover .ch_sml{height:85px;opacity:1;margin-top:-78px}
.smile_in span{opacity:.5}
.smile_in span:hover{opacity:.8}
.smile_in{z-index:3;position:absolute;margin-left:284px}
.smile_in span{display:inline-block;margin-top:9px;cursor:pointer;width:19px;height:19px;background:url(/chat_files/chat-sprite.png) -8px 0;opacity:.5}
.otbv,.otbv:hover{color:#6A6A6A}
.chatBubbles{display:table}
.chatRight,.cBubbleLeft,.cBubbleRight{display:table-cell;vertical-align:top}
.myBubble{margin-left:38px}
.myBubble .cBubbleLeft{display:none}
.myBubble .chatRight{background:#daeaf7!important}
.myBubble .cBubbleRight{display:table-cell}
.myBubble .chatInner{width:180px;color:#000}
.chatRight{background:#f1f6fa;border:1px solid #c6d9e9;padding:5px}
.cBubbleLeft{position:relative}
.cBubbleLeft span,.cBubbleRight span{background:url(/chat_files/chat-sprite.png);width:8px;height:14px;position:absolute;top:7px}
.cBubbleLeft span{background-position:0 0;right:-1px}
.cBubbleRight{display:none;position:relative}
.cBubbleRight .av{margin-left:10px;margin-right:0}
.cBubbleRight span{background-position:0 -14px;left:-1px}
#wrapper2{background:#FFF;width:290px;height:200px;overflow:auto}
#scroller{text-align:left;width:270px;padding:0}
#onlCountDate{display:none}
.jspContainer{overflow:hidden;position:relative}
.jspPane{position:absolute}
.jspVerticalBar{position:absolute;top:0;right:0;width:4px;margin-bottom:5px;height:100%;background:transparent}
.jspHorizontalBar{position:absolute;bottom:0;left:0;width:100%;height:4px;background:transparent}
.jspVerticalBar *,.jspHorizontalBar *{margin:0;padding:0}
.jspCap{display:none}
.jspHorizontalBar .jspCap{float:left}
.jspTrack{background:transparent;position:relative}
.jspDrag{background:rgba(0,0,0,.4);position:relative;top:0;left:0;cursor:pointer}
.jspDrag:hover{background:rgba(0,0,0,.6)}
.jspDrag:active{background:rgba(0,0,0,.8)}
.jspHorizontalBar .jspTrack,.jspHorizontalBar .jspDrag{float:left;height:100%}
.jspArrow{background:#50506d;text-indent:-20000px;display:block;cursor:pointer}
.jspArrow.jspDisabled{cursor:default;background:#80808d}
.jspVerticalBar .jspArrow{height:16px}
.jspHorizontalBar .jspArrow{width:16px;float:left;height:100%}
.jspVerticalBar .jspArrow:focus{outline:none}
.jspCorner{background:#eeeef4;float:left;height:100%}
.sb1,.sb2{padding:0 4px}
.msg+.msg{margin-top:9px}
img[rel="usm"]{height:19px;width:19px;vertical-align:middle}